1)West African stew
100g Soy cubes
200g Peanut butter
1 can chopped tomatoes
1 cube vegetable stock
Juice of 2 lemons
4 medium tomatoes
Onions, sliced
1 cup of hot water
Spices: Bay leaves, Paprika, Black pepper, Salt, Spicy chili, if you can handle it.
Soak the soy cubes in hot water.
In a pot, add olive oil and onions, let it cook for 2 minutes on medium heat.
Strain the water from the soy cubes and take the excess water out.
Add the soy cubes to the pot with the spices and vegetable stock.
With the help of a blender, blend the peanut butter, canned tomatoes, and lemon juice, and 1 cup of hot water. Add to the pot.
Cook for 10 minutes. Add the chopped fresh tomatoes and cook for another 15 minutes.
P.s. stir the stew from time to time.
Best serve with rice.
2)Soy à brás
Ingredients
100g Granulated soy
200g Thinly chopped (matchstick-sized) fried potatoes
1 big Onion
5 cloves of Garlic
1/4 tsp Black pepper
1 tsp paprika
1 tbsp dried parsley
100g Black olives
A handful of fresh parsley to decorate
200ml White wine
1 cube vegetable broth
Bring the water to boil, in a bowl let the soy hydrate. Drain excess water
In a large skillet over low heat, sauté the sliced onion, crushed garlic cloves, vegetable broth, and bay leaf in olive oil.
Add the granulated soy and mix well. Let the soy brown
Add thinly chopped (matchstick-sized) fried potatoes and white wine to the granulated soy and mix until well connected.
Taste and fine-tune the seasonings by adding black pepper, dry parsley and, paprika.
Serve the soy Brás, sprinkled with parsley and olives
3)Chanfana
150g Soy cubes
300ml Red wine
150ml Water
60ml Olive oil
2 tbsp smoked paprika
1 tsp Nutmeg
5 bay leaves
2 onions, sliced
6 garlic cloves, chopped
Salt & black pepper
Soak the ingredients for about 4 hours or overnight.
On top of the stove, heat the casserole over medium-high heat until the wine starts to simmer.
Put it in the oven and bake for 1 hour at 200°C.
Best served with boiled potatoes and salad.

This recipe is an adaptation of the Bob’s Red Mill Recipe. It’s very simple and easy to make in advance to use as a meal prep. I cut the recipe by half and it was enough for three people to get seconds.
Here is the original recipe:
Ingredients
4 cups Water (hot)
2 cups TVP® (Textured Vegetable Protein) or Textured Soy Protein (TSP)
2 Tbsp Ketchup
2 Tbsp Oil
1 large onion (chopped)
1 Green Bell Pepper (chopped)
1 Jalapeno Pepper (chopped)
2 Garlic Cloves (chopped)
2 Tbsp Chili Powder
2 tsp Cumin
2 tsp Oregano, Mediterranean
1-1/2 tsp Cayenne Pepper
2 cans Tomatoes (28oz cans, chopped)
2 cans Red Kidney Beans with liquid (16oz cans)
16 oz frozen Corn optional
Instructions
In a large bowl, pour 2 cups of boiling water over 2 cups of TVP flakes (or chunks) and ketchup. Set aside.
Heat a large Dutch oven, add 2 tablespoons oil. Saute the onions, peppers and garlic for a few minutes.
Into the TVP mixture, sprinkle seasonings and stir with fork. Add TVP to the vegetable mixture and cook for a few minutes. Stir in tomatoes, kidney beans and 2 cups hot water.
Cover and simmer for 30 minutes to one hour. Taste and add salt if needed. If desired, add a 16 oz pkg of frozen corn in the last 15 minutes.
